The largest ski resort on the Resia Pass offers winter athletes a varied terrain. The runs wind down over three neighbouring mountain ridges through larch forests and over treeless heights.

Slope offering, variety of runs
Nauders primarily offers runs of lower and intermediate difficulty level in a pretty landscape. Ideal conditions for long carving curves predominate on the many wide runs. Some steep slopes and ski routes challenge even advanced skiers.
Run location
above tree line, under tree line
A 6 person gondola lift leads up from the valley to the ski resort. Almost the entire Bergkastel ski resort is accessed with high performance and comfortable chair lifts (one with weather protectors). Some short t-bar lifts are only necessary as connection lifts. By the way, the first 8 person chair lift was put into use in Nauders.

The slope preparation is very good.
Critical locations such as lift access points are in perfect condition. Sometimes on the valley runs, a few edges in the snow covering can be found.
Tip: By new snow, an optimal slope prepartion is not always possible, even with a large effort. In addition, the new snow can not combine with the snow lying underneath and moguls are created quickly. For safety reasons, usually no slope preparation is possible during operating times.
Nauders is accessible via very well-built roads in about 40 minutes from the Inntal expressway. There is one short winding section on the way. The Bergkastel cable car lift brings winter athletes directly from the valley up to the ski resort.

Orientation (trail map, information boards, sign-postings)
Trail map and overview maps:
The trail map is clearly arranged and contains a lot of important information about slopes, lifts, restaurants and other attractions.
Information boards and sign-postings on the slopes:
There are overview maps located at some of the central points in the ski resort. These feature green and red lights indicating the status of the lifts and slopes and the avalanche warning level. The direction and difficulty level of the individual runs are indicated on the direction signs on the slopes.
They pay a lot of attention to cleanliness in the ski resort.
Environmentally friendly ski operation
You can leave your car parked in Nauders. The ski resort is easy to reach from the village using the ski buses. The snow-making facilities are fed from a reservoir.

LärchenalmAt the Laerchenhang liftsThe Laerchenalm is located, as the name suggests, in the middle of a larch forest on the Laerchen slope. The smallest hut in the ski resort serves traditional Tyrolean dishes and some Italian specialties. Mondays and Wednesdays, the hut is the starting point for tobogganing adventures with merry ski hut fun.
Party hungry skiers are welcomed at two umbrella bars located directly in the ski resort. One is at the Bergkastel mountain station and one is at the valley station. There is also a good atmosphere at the Laerchenalm in the afternoons. If this isn't enough, the party can continue in the various bars in the village of Nauders. The Winterwunderwelt (winter wonderland) family Après Ski area is located in the middle of the village.

Nauderix children's area of the Ski School Nauders The children's area of the Ski School Nauders is located directly at the mountain station of the Bergkastel lift and leaves no wish unanswered. There is a ski kindergarten with many funny characters and a playground for the children. Bigger kids can play in the children's area for experienced skiers or on the wave run. There is even a small obstacle course for the daring, the Tal der Nauderixe (the valley of the Nauderix). Tired winter athletes can relax in the daycare rooms. The sleeping huts and the teepee in the children's areas provide a warm place to relax.

Advanced skiers, freeriders
Advanced skiers will find their challenges on some steep runs and the marked ski routes. When snow conditions are good, a lot of open terrain invites skiers to explore the deep snow. The many wide red runs are also great for speedy carving maneuvers.

The Schwarze (the black one) · Length 3 km · Altitude difference 600 m
"Die Schwarze" branches off from the red Tscheyeck run and leads over steep mogul slopes.

Funpark Nauders
The Funpark Nauders offers everything a boarder could wish for: 3m, 5m and 7m kicker lines, a halfpipe, some rails and boxes and an obstacle course with steep curves and wave rides that will challenge everyone who is too bored on the normal slopes.
